Rapyuta Robotics builds connected, intelligent robots that make tough, repetitive work safer and more productive. We lead Japan’s pick-assist AMR market and recently launched rapyuta ASRS, a next-gen Autonomous Storage & Retrieval System you’ll partner on closely (https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=gL5peNhndyo ). Backed by award-winning technology, a strong customer base, and Goldman Sachs, we’re scaling the future of robotics.
